A family river cruise along the Saône
Deluz is one of the charming villages of France that embellish the northwest of a delightful region that is perfectly equipped for river tourism. The town offers pleasure boaters the opportunity to peacefully travel along the Rhône-Rhine canal, the Saône and the Burgundy canal.
Your cruise will take place in a rural setting and will allow you to admire the typical flora and fauna of the region. Green valleys and the historical treasures of neighboring villages such as Saint-Jean-de-Losne will unfold before your eyes. You will be charmed by the magnificent views of the Doubs, the citadel of Vauban, Baume-les-Dames and the villages of the Franche-Comté. You can also go up the south of the city towards the port of Saône and then on the side of the Jura along the Rhone canal to the Rhine where you will come across remarkable rocky cliffs in the canalized Doubs.
